Business Select is Southwest’s top-tier fare option, designed for business travelers and those who prioritize convenience and comfort. Here’s what you can expect when you book this premium service:
- Priority Boarding: Business Select passengers enjoy the coveted A1-A15 boarding positions, ensuring they are among the first to board the plane and secure their preferred seat.
- Free Premium Drinks: Alcoholic beverages are included with your ticket, adding a touch of luxury to your flight.
- Earn More Rapid Rewards Points: Business Select fares earn 12x the base fare in Rapid Rewards points, making it a great choice for frequent flyers.
- Flexible Cancellation: Like all Southwest fares, Business Select tickets can be canceled or changed without fees, offering peace of mind.
- Dedicated Customer Service: Business Select travelers receive priority customer service, ensuring a smoother travel experience.
One of the standout features of Business Select is its boarding advantage. Southwest’s open-seating policy means that boarding position is crucial for securing your preferred seat. With A1-A15 boarding, Business Select passengers can choose from the best available seats, whether it’s a window, aisle, or extra legroom spot.
Another perk is the complimentary premium drink. Whether you prefer a beer, wine, or cocktail, your drink is included with your ticket. This small but thoughtful benefit can make your flight more enjoyable, especially on longer journeys.
For those who frequently fly with Southwest, the additional Rapid Rewards points earned with Business Select can add up quickly. At 12x the base fare, this fare class is one of the fastest ways to earn points toward future flights or elite status.
So, how does Business Select compare to Southwest’s other fare options? Let’s break it down:
- Anytime Fare: This is Southwest’s mid-tier option, offering flexibility and some perks but without the priority boarding or premium drinks of Business Select.
- Wanna Get Away Fare: The most affordable option, ideal for budget-conscious travelers. It lacks the perks of Business Select but still includes free checked bags and no change fees.
- Wanna Get Away Plus: A newer fare option that offers a balance between cost and benefits, including earlier boarding positions than Wanna Get Away but not as early as Business Select.
